A leading healthcare provider in Ashington is seeking a Clinical Records Assistant to join their Clinical Records team. The role involves managing patient information and assisting with the department’s administrative functions. Ideal candidates should possess strong organisational skills and be meticulous in their work. The position offers full training and the opportunity to make a real difference in patient care. Applicants who work well in a team environment and meet the required qualifications will thrive in this supportive setting.
